Which material can we use to stop Freddy Teddy getting wet in the rain?

Today we looked at some different materials and thought about which ones would be good to make a raincoat for Freddy Teddy!


We felt the materials and chose ones that we thought would be waterproof.  We used a watering can to pour water like rain onto the materials and we looked into the pots underneath to see which ones had let water through - these were not waterproof! We found one that did not let any water through, this was waterproof. We were fabulous scientists!!!
